Output 398909cf40fa70506b79da78fc46d4957180f532429c16601f70f58e7d63c1fa:0

value
1445748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64b6f17608d0874bab41da2b72fa7ef0743e0e8c OP_EQUAL
address
3AsYeqtPtHZ6ZsGdbekTEiFJuCecTa3Eyu
transaction
398909cf40fa70506b79da78fc46d4957180f532429c16601f70f58e7d63c1fa
spent
true